About us: We’re born and bred in Glasgow. Our business was founded on the Clyde back in 1864, and we’re still here today. We are proud to roast exceptional coffee for thousands of cafés and hospitality businesses across the UK & Ireland. Our workforce has grown to over 200 to support our expanding customer base, product range and service offering. We count some of the industry’s leading talents among our staff, from green coffee buyers and roasting technicians, to barista trainers and field engineers.
